How Can You Ensure Safe Installation of Your Samsung S6 Replacement Battery?
To ensure the safe installation of your Samsung S6 replacement battery, follow specific steps that include using compatible components, handling tools carefully, and adhering to safety protocols.
-
Use a compatible battery: Ensure the replacement battery is specifically designed for the Samsung S6. Using a non-compatible battery can lead to overheating, damage to your device, or even explosion. Always purchase batteries from reputable suppliers.
-
Gather the right tools: Use appropriate tools such as a heat gun, plastic prying tools, and a small screwdriver. A report by iFixit in 2021 emphasized that using the correct tools reduces the risk of damaging delicate components inside the phone during the installation process.
-
Power off the device: Always turn off your Samsung S6 before starting the installation. This prevents electrical short circuits and protects both the battery and the phone’s internal hardware.
-
Work in a static-free environment: Static electricity can damage electronic components. Use an anti-static wrist strap or mat to ground yourself while working. Research published in the IEEE Transactions on Device and Materials Reliability highlighted that static discharge can cause significant damage to sensitive electronic parts.
-
Remove the old battery carefully: Use a heat gun to soften any adhesive holding the old battery. Avoid using metal tools to pry it out, as they can cause damage. Follow instructions from reliable repair guides to minimize risks.
-
Ensure clean connections: Before installing the new battery, clean the connection points with isopropyl alcohol. Residues can hinder electrical connections, leading to battery failure. The Journal of Materials Science reported that cleanliness affects the performance of electrical contacts.
-
Inspect for damage: Before installation, check the new battery for physical damages such as dents or leaks. A compromised battery can pose safety risks, including fire or injury.
-
Secure the battery: Once installed, ensure that the battery is securely in place. Loose connections can cause interruptions in power supply, leading to erratic device behavior.
-
Test the device: Power on your Samsung S6 and observe its functionality. Ensure that the device charges properly and holds power without issues. A study by the Consumer Electronics Association (2022) found that testing after installations can reveal potential problems early.
-
Dispose of the old battery properly: Do not throw away the old battery in regular trash. Dispose of it at designated electronic waste recycling facilities to prevent environmental hazards.
Following these guidelines will help you safely install a replacement battery in your Samsung S6 while minimizing risks.

How Can You Extend the Lifespan of Your Samsung S6 Replacement Battery?
You can extend the lifespan of your Samsung S6 replacement battery by following proper charging practices, maintaining optimal temperatures, and managing app usage.
Proper charging practices: Charge your battery with the original charger. Using low-quality chargers can damage the battery. Avoid letting the battery completely deplete frequently, as this can reduce battery health. Research indicates that lithium-ion batteries, like those in the Samsung S6, have a limited number of charge cycles (Nissan et al., 2020). Each cycle counts as a full charge, so keeping your battery between 20% and 80% charged can prolong its life.
Optimal temperatures: Keep your phone within a temperature range of 32°F to 95°F (0°C to 35°C). Exposing the battery to extreme heat or cold can significantly shorten its lifespan. A study from the Journal of Electrochemical Society (Lee et al., 2019) shows that higher temperatures accelerate electrolyte decomposition, leading to reduced capacity and efficiency.
Managing app usage: Limit the number of apps running simultaneously. Background apps consume power, which can overwork the battery. Disable features like location services and auto-sync for background applications when not in use. Research from TechInsights (2021) highlights that reducing application strain can improve battery performance significantly.
Regular software updates: Keep your device updated with the latest software. Updates often include battery optimization features that enhance battery life. According to a report by PhoneArena (2022), refined software algorithms can manage resources better, leading to less power consumption.
Using battery-saving modes: Utilize built-in battery-saving modes that limit features and reduce power use. The Samsung S6 has power-saving settings that can help extend battery longevity. According to a study by Battery University (2021), enabling these modes can reduce battery discharge rates effectively.
By implementing these strategies, you can considerably increase the lifespan of your Samsung S6 replacement battery.
